#155972 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#155972 is composed of 8.2% red, 34.9% green and 44.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.6% cyan, 21.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 196.1 degrees, a saturation of 68.9% and a lightness of 26.5%. #155972 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ab2e4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

#155972 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#155972 has RGB values of R:21, G:89, B:114 and CMYK values of C:0.82, M:0.22, Y:0,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 1399154.

Shades and Tints of #155972
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030b0f is the darkest color, while #fdfeff is the lightest one.
